We are currently recruiting for the position of Safety & Security Manager. This Safety & Security Manager is both strategic and hands-on and will lead and elevate our company’s safety and security programs across 10+ locations spanning the Northeast and South-Central regions.

Key responsibilities include ensuring compliance, building best-in-class practices, and driving consistent execution at all locations. The right candidate will have expertise in warehouse safety, an ability to build out scalable programs, and the flexibility to oversee outsourced services when appropriate.

Travel Requirement: 50%

Responsibilities
  • Safety: Develop, implement, and continuously improve safety policies, programs, and procedures across all sites.
  • Safety: Ensure compliance with OSHA, DOT, and other applicable federal, state, and local regulations.
  • Safety: Conduct audits, inspections, and follow-ups to ensure corrective actions are taken and sustained.
  • Safety: Partner with site-level champions or committee members to drive accountability and ownership.
  • Safety: Develop and deliver train-the-trainer and training programs on safety awareness, equipment use, emergency procedures, and hazard recognition.
  • Safety: Lead incident investigations, root cause analysis, and corrective action implementation.
  • Safety: Establish metrics and reporting systems to track safety performance and progress.
  • Security: Monitor and assess risks related to facility security, both internal and external.
  • Security: Develop and maintain site-level security protocols and response plans.
  • Security: Coordinate with outsourced providers as needed for life safety systems (fire, alarms, access control, cameras, etc.) and ensure they are regularly tested and functional.
  • Security: Support facilities with preventative measures and corrective actions to maintain secure operations.

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in Occupational Safety, Environmental Health & Safety, or related field preferred. Equivalent experience considered.
  • 5+ years of experience in warehouse, logistics, or manufacturing safety management.
  • Strong knowledge of OSHA and other regulatory standards.
  • Experience developing and implementing multi-site safety programs.
  • Strong leadership, communication, and training skills.
  • Ability to travel regularly across Northeast and South Central regions.
  • Familiarity with physical security systems and protocols.
  • Proximity to airport and clean driving record is a must.
Preferred Skills
  • Professional certifications such as CSP, ASP, or OSHA outreach trainer a plus.
  • Experience working with outsourced life safety and security vendors.
  • Strong analytical skills and ability to use data for decision-making.
  • Ability to balance strategic planning with tactical execution.
